Business Intelligence Specialist
ICW Group is a leading insurance company headquartered in San Diego, striving to transform the insurance carrier space. The Business Intelligence Specialist will work closely with business leaders to provide data analysis and reporting insights to support business and financial goals.

Qualification
Required
Bachelor's degree from a college or university required in a quantitative field such as Statistics, Math, Economics, or Computer Science
Minimum 5 years of technical experience in analytics, data science, actuarial or equivalent quantitative field required
Minimum 3 years of experience with SQL, Power BI, and SAP Business Objects BI required
Demonstrated experience with data visualization tools, such as Power BI, is required
Working knowledge of analytics, data science and/or actuarial, required
Experience with SQL and SAP Business Objects BI tools (Webi, Crystal, Explorer, Dashboards, etc.), required
Strong analytical and problem solving skills
Ability and willingness to continuously acquire new knowledge (business domain knowledge, expertise with software, etc.)
Ability to communicate effectively, especially in a cross-functional team setting
Ability to effectively present analysis to ICW staff and external audiences
Preferred
Minimum 3 years of experience programming with Alteryx or other ETL tools preferred
Familiarity with business operations in the property casualty insurance industry is preferred
